#119944 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#119944 is composed of 6.7% red, 60%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.6%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 142.5 degrees, a saturation of 80% and a lightness of 33.3%. #119944 color hex could be obtained by blending #22ff88 with #003300.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

#119944 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#119944 has RGB values of R:17, G:153,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 1153348.

Shades and Tints of #119944
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010c05 is the darkest color, while #f9fef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#119944
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#525854 is the less saturated color, while #04a641 is the most saturated one.
